Kaanapali Land Reports Widened Net Loss and Increased Cash Burn, Despite Recent $19.9M Land Sale

Kaanapali Land reported a significantly increased net loss and accelerated cash burn for fiscal year 2025, partially offset by a $19.9 million land sale that provides critical liquidity. Future development plans face major hurdles due to water permit uncertainties.

Net Loss Significantly Widened
The company reported a net loss of $3.73 million for fiscal year 2025, a substantial increase from the $1.09 million net loss in 2024.

Accelerated Cash Burn
Net cash used in operating activities increased to $5.92 million in 2025, up from $2.78 million in 2024, leading to a decrease in cash and cash equivalents to $15.79 million.

Pioneer Mill Site Sale Provides Liquidity
A subsidiary completed the sale of 21 acres of land for $19.9 million in cash on March 10, 2026. This transaction, previously announced in an 8-K, provides crucial liquidity for the company.

Critical Water Permit Uncertainty for Development
Major development plans, including Puukolii Village and KCF Mauka, are critically dependent on securing water use permits from the State of Hawaii, with no assurance of approval or favorable conditions.

Kaanapali Land LLC's annual report for fiscal year 2025 reveals a significant deterioration in financial performance, with net loss widening and cash burn accelerating. Despite these challenges, the company secured a critical $19.9 million cash infusion from a land sale, which was previously disclosed in an 8-K filing on March 13, 2026. This sale provides essential liquidity but does not address the underlying operational issues. The company faces substantial long-term risks related to obtaining crucial water use permits for its major development projects and continues to grapple with the lingering impacts of the Lahaina wildfire on its agricultural operations. Investors should monitor the progress on water permits and the company's ability to stem its cash outflows.
